Police Discover Live Grenade Inside Home
A Massachusetts State Police bomb squad was called to a Spring Street home Tuesday.

Officers responded to a home on Spring Street after a resident told police they had found a suspicious device, which turned out to be a live grenade, according to Everett police.
Upon arriving at the recently-purchased home, police evacuated the area after finding a device which they considered to be a live grenade.
A Massachusetts State Police bomb squad was called in and confirmed the device to be a grenade.

Police later detonated the grenade in an area which they deemed to be safe.
The matter will be further investigated.
